Delta Air Lines Flight DL9460 connects Bremen, Germany to Amsterdam, Netherlands, taking off from Bremen Airport BRE and landing at Amsterdam Schiphol Airport AMS.
How long is the DL9460 flight from Bremen to Amsterdam?
The average flight time from Bremen to Amsterdam is 38 minutes. The flight distance is 283 km / 176 miles and the average flight speed is 440 km/h / 273 mph.
